Choosing Home Door Locks

Whether a homeowner just wants to upgrade the security in their home, or has just moved into a new home, changing home door locks can be a great way of improving security inexpensively and easily. According to most burglary statistics, door locks serve a very important purpose because doors are the primary way that intruders enter a home. Even with the presence of a top-notch alarm system, if a door does not have adequate locks, those who reside there are likely to face a significant risk level.   1. Seek out professionals

Before settling on new door locks, homeowners should enlist the help of professionals in order to establish what type of locks will work best for their home. Professionals could include security professionals, locksmiths, or even members of the local police department. These people have a better understanding of what works well in terms of door locks and should help homeowners choose those that will protect them against threats.

  1.  Make comparisons

Compare the two main types of locks available in the market i.e. deadbolts and spring locks. Most people often opt for the latter as they are inexpensive and easy to install, but they are not always very secure.

  1. Research

Carry out your own research regarding how locks are rated. It may come as a surprise to many, but door locks are actually graded and rated by the Builders Hardware Manufacturers Association (BHMA) and the American National Standards Institute (ANSI). These ratings range from Grade One to Three, where One is the highest in terms of construction quality and overall integrity. Grade Three type locks are the most commonly used in residential houses but for homeowners who wish to have the highest possible level of security, grade One locks are ideal.

  1. Go for locks with a strike plate and extra-long three inch screws

These types of locks are renowned for their added security against force such as in instances where a door is kicked in. In addition, one can also purchase a doorjamb reinforcement kit that fits into existing doorjambs in order to strengthen it against force.

  1. Have your door locks installed by professionals

installing locksFor best results, it is advisable to have new door locks installed by professional locksmiths rather than doing it yourself. Professionals will ensure that the door locks are installed properly, making them as effective against break-ins as possible. Locks that are installed incorrectly are essentially useless against security threats.

Types of door locks

When it comes to choosing the ideal door lock, there are several variables to take into consideration. These variables include security, ease of installation, and price. Generally, more expensive locks are synonymous with providing greater security, with security typically being worth the money. Some of the most common door locks include:

  1. Slip Bolt

slip boltVariously referred to as a spring latch, the slip bolt is inexpensive and easy to install. Whenever you leave your home and you put your key into your doorknob, you are likely to be locking a slip bolt lock. Such a lock prevents the doorknob from rotating, thus impeding the spring from retrieving the latch from the door. While it helps cover the gap between the doorway and the door with a metal plate thereby helping prevent intrusions, this type of lock is, however, not the most secure owing to its vulnerabilities.

  1. Single deadbolt

More expensive than the slip bolt, the single deadbolt is also substantially more secure. It works by sliding a solid bolt of bronze, brass, or steel into the doorway which is not easily compromised. However, your bolt has to be made from an unbreakable, solid material. Remember, if you plan on using this lock on a glass door, keep in mind that an intruder may be able to shatter the door and reach inside in an attempt to operate the lock.

  1. Double deadbolt

double deadboltSimilar to the single deadbolt, the double deadbolt is even more secure and succeeds where the former is vulnerable. A key is necessary to operate it regardless of which side of the door you are on, meaning that if an intruder were to break through your glass door, there would be no lever to switch to rotate or pull in order to unlock the door.

Best Options For Commercial Door Locks

There are various options that are available for the business owners who wish to secure their business premises and the best way to do that is to get high security locks which can keep the business secure and safe. Here are some of the best options for commercial door locks.

Best Options for Commercial Door Locks

 

  • Padlocks2Padlocks: These kinds of locks are the only kinds which are not fixed permanently to something else. This can be used and re-used anywhere you want to use them. These are available in various sizes and types and are available with several different security features which allow you to operate them with keys. Additionally they have the options known as “shrouded shackle” which raises the shoulders of the padlock up to the sides in order to make it difficult for someone to breach it with bolt cutters.
  • Deadbolts: These kinds of locks are very common for the commercial buildings. These are often been installed on the external doors and are been designed to prevent forced entry and it makes the door more secure. The traditional deadbolts does not offer best level of protection for the commercial application so many of the business owners are been using high security deadbolts. The features of high security deadbolts are similar to steel door frames and these are made up of hardened steel alloy which prevent forced entry.
  • Lever handle lock1Lever Handle Locks: These kinds of locks are best option for the interior doors which need to be locked but it should not need to be protected against forced entry such as threat of burglar. These kinds of locks are been used commonly in businesses because its handle can be pushed down easily so they are ADA accessible. These can also be adjusted for the left-handed or right-handed use.
  • Cam Locks: These kinds of locks are often been used for mailboxes, cabinets or any other such areas that are small and require security. These kinds of locks have variety of different options for locking mechanisms and lengths so that the business owners can customize the locks for specific uses.
  • Mortise or Rim Locks: If there is glass doors on front of the commercial building then mortise or rim locks are the best option for you. These kinds of locks provide added security for the glass doors in order to prevent unauthorized entry.
  • Ic CylindersIC Cylinders: The IC cylinders offer the businesses an easy option for keeping their doors secure even if it need to be changed frequently, such as when an employee takes the key with him or her or quit the job. These kinds of locks can be re-keyed easily by the locksmith. The locksmith just switches the core without doing much to the actual door hardware or by taking off the lock. These kinds of locks are also the options for those business owners who are interested in higher levels of security.
  • Card Reader: These kinds of commercial door locks are convenient way to lock as well as unlock the commercial space. They are upscale and scale, yet vandal and weather resistant. These kinds of locks require the card reader to be either touched or swiped by the card. They generally have a LED light or alarm in order to indicate if access is granted or not.
  • Fingerprint Lock: If you do not want the hassle of keys or if you need additional security for your business premise then you should opt for the high-tech fingerprint door lock. These kinds of commercial door locks use biometric technology in order to sense the unique print of your finger and it matches it to the database of the fingerprints on the file which have access to the room. It can store approximately 100 fingerprints and it turns on automatically when you place fingerprint on the sensor. These kinds o locks fits typically on standard door thickness of 1 3/8- 2 inches. These kinds of locks also have key override access for the emergency entry.
  • Alarm Rim: These kinds of locks are simple to install. They are weather and water proof and it surpass the code safety requirements. The locksmiths house them in a tamper-resistant casing which protects the battery, internal hardware and electronics. These are available with audible and visual alarms.
